Source in the ATO: The commander of the “Shadows” that allegedly killed Mozgovoy is a dummy
Interlocutor "Kommersant" at the ATO headquarters claims that the commander of the Ukrainian “Shadow” detachment, Alexander Gladky, who took upon himself the murder of Alexey Mozgovoy, “is a dummy like Semyon Semenchenko, he is not the boss there, and they certainly weren’t the ones who killed Mozgovoy.”

Alexey Mozgovoy’s former subordinates also do not believe in the version of the Ukrainian sabotage group. “In my opinion and in the opinion of many comrades, Ukrainian saboteurs could not have killed him, since Alchevsk is located 30 km from the front line. In addition, it was necessary to know exactly who would travel along this route and when. Finally, in March there was already an assassination attempt on this place, but then everything worked out,” former “Ghost” fighter Vyacheslav, call sign Koshchei, told the publication. “Most likely, as during the last truce, they are removing people whom people trust, who are fighting precisely for idea."
In April 2014, Mozgovoy came to Moscow and met in the State Duma with the leaders of the LDPR and A Just Russia, Vladimir Zhirinovsky and Sergei Mironov, enlisting, as he said, their “moral support.” At the same time, Mozgovoy himself has repeatedly reported disagreements with the leadership of the self-proclaimed LPR. The latest conflict occurred in early May: Mozgovoy accused “managers and relatives of the LPR authorities” of establishing a “dictatorship” and ignoring the interests of the people.
